| 网站首页 | 业界新闻 | 小组 | 威客 | 人才 | 下载频道 | 博客 | 代码贴 | 在线编程 | 编程论坛
欢迎加入我们,一同切磋技术
用户名:   
 
密 码:  
共有 2598 人关注过本帖
标题::<a href="delteacher1.jsp?id=No data found 求解决,谢谢!
只看楼主 加入收藏
迷茫乞丐
Rank: 1
等 级:新手上路
帖 子:7
专家分:0
注 册:2014-5-24
收藏
 问题点数:0 回复次数:2 
:<a href="delteacher1.jsp?id=No data found 求解决,谢谢!
问题:<a href="delteacher1.jsp?id=No data found  求解决,谢谢!

delteacher.jsp:

<body>
<% Connection conn=null;
  try{
       Class.forName("sun.jdbc.odbc.JdbcOdbcDriver");
       String strConn="jdbc:odbc:house";
       String strUser="sa";
       String strPassword="111111";
       conn=DriverManager.getConnection(strConn,strUser,strPassword);
        Statement stm=conn.createStatement();
       String strSql="SELECT teatherid,depart,name,sex,job,canjiagongzuoshijian,lizhishijian,workingage,zaizhiqingkuang,xianyouzhufangmianji,fenpeinianyuer,fenpeixianjin,shifoudabiao,dabiaomianjicae,remark FROM Info ";
       ResultSet rs=stm.executeQuery(strSql);
 %>
 <center><h2>教师基本信息</h2></center>
 <table border="1" align="center" border="0" align="center" cellpadding="0" cellspacing="1" bgcolor="#c5d7ed">
   <tr height="30">
   <th>教师编号</th>
   <th>教师部门</th>
   <th>教师姓名</th>
   <th>教师性别</th>
   <th>教师职务</th>
   <th>参加工作时间</th>
   <th>离职时间</th>
   <th>工    龄</th>
   <th>在职情况</th>
   <th>现有住房面积</th>
   <th>分配年月日</th>
   <th>分配现金</th>
   <th>是否达标</th>
   <th>达标面积差额</th>
   <th>备    注</th>
   <th>&nbsp;&nbsp;&nbsp;&nbsp;</th></tr>
   <%while(rs.next()){%>
   <tr height="30" bgcolor="#ffffff" align="center">
   <td><%=rs.getString(1)%></td>
   <td><%=rs.getString(2)%></td>
   <td><%=rs.getString(3)%></td>
   <td><%=rs.getString(4)%></td>
   <td><%=rs.getString(5)%></td>
   <td><%=rs.getString(6)%></td>
   <td><%=rs.getString(7)%></td>
   <td><%=rs.getDouble(8)%></td>
   <td><%=rs.getString(9)%></td>
   <td><%=rs.getDouble(10)%></td>
   <td><%=rs.getString(11)%></td>
   <td><%=rs.getDouble(12)%></td>
   <td><%=rs.getString(13)%></td>
   <td><%=rs.getDouble(14)%></td>
   <td><%=rs.getString(15)%></td>
   <td><a href="delteacher1.jsp?id=<%=rs.getString(1)%>">删除</a></td></tr>
   <%}%>

<%      rs.close();
     stm.close();
     conn.close();
   }catch(ClassNotFoundException e){
   out.println(e.getMessage());
   }catch(SQLException e){
   out.println(e.getMessage());}
%>
 
</body>
</html>

delteacher1.jsp:

<body>
<% Connection conn=null;
  try{
        Class.forName("sun.jdbc.odbc.JdbcOdbcDriver");
       String strConn="jdbc:odbc:house";
       String strUser="sa";
       String strPassword="111111";
       conn=DriverManager.getConnection(strConn,strUser,strPassword);
       Statement stm=conn.createStatement();
       String id="";
       id=request.getParameter("id");
       String sql3="delete from Info where teatherid='"+id+"'";
       int n=stm.executeUpdate(sql3);
       if(n>0){
           out.println("<script Language='JavaScript'>window.alert('删除成功,即将返回浏览员工档案信息页面!')</script>");
           out.println("<script Language='JavaScript'>window.location='delteacher.jsp'</script>");
                       }else{
                        out.println("<script Language='JavaScript'>window.alert('删除失败,即将返回浏览员工档案信息页面!')</script>");
           out.println("<script Language='JavaScript'>window.location='delteacher.jsp'</script>");
                            }
%>
<%
   
    stm.close();
    conn.close();
  }catch(ClassNotFoundException e){
   out.println(e.getMessage());
   }catch(SQLException e){
   out.println(e.getMessage());}
   
   %>
</body>
</html>

搜索更多相关主题的帖子: house null 
2014-06-25 09:30
love云彩
Rank: 19Rank: 19Rank: 19Rank: 19Rank: 19Rank: 19
来 自:青藏高原
等 级:贵宾
威 望:53
帖 子:3663
专家分:11416
注 册:2012-11-17
收藏
得分:0 
如果id为null,那就是你数据库表的字段名为空,没有任何数据

思考赐予新生,时间在于定义
2014-06-25 11:00
我爱敲代码
Rank: 3Rank: 3
等 级:论坛游侠
威 望:1
帖 子:70
专家分:165
注 册:2013-4-23
收藏
得分:0 
在你的delteacher.jsp中有这一代码   <td><a href="delteacher1.jsp?id=<%=rs.getString(1)%>">删除</a></td></tr>
因为在<%=和%>之间的表达式会被转化为字符串并显示。所以你在delteacher1.jsp页面进行删除操作之前要把它转换成int型的(ps:相信你数据库中教师编号应该是int型的把)
加上一句int number=Integer.parseInt(id);

ok了.........................

2014-06-29 00:50
快速回复::<a href="delteacher1.jsp?id=No data found 求解决,谢谢! ...
数据加载中...
 
   



关于我们 | 广告合作 | 编程中国 | 清除Cookies | TOP | 手机版

编程中国 版权所有,并保留所有权利。
Powered by Discuz, Processed in 0.015473 second(s), 7 queries.
Copyright©2004-2024, BCCN.NET, All Rights Reserved